Hagen Viljoen makes this wine from two different vineyards in the Piekenierskloof, an old vine block planted in 1967 and a younger block planted in 2014. The soil consists mainly of coarsely weathered Table Mountain Sandstone, which keeps the vigour in check for these bush-vine cultivated Grenache vines. The significant diurnal temperature fluctuation from this region, enables the vines to benefit from a prolonged and even ripening process during the warm summer months, thereby facilitating optimal flavour development and berry maturation.
Wild strawberry, cranberry, and earthy notes on the nose, opening to white pepper and lavender. The palate is characterized by a red fruit with chalky tannins and a mineral savoury finish.
ANALYSIS: Alc 13.28% | RS 2.0 g/L | pH 3.58 | TA 5.1 g/L
The grapes were hand-picked with 80% whole-cluster fermentation in open-top tanks. The fermentation was done with indigenous yeasts and punched down twice daily to ensure gentle extraction and even maceration. The wine was left on the skins for 15 days before being pressed off into seasoned 500L French Oak barrels and concrete tanks for 10 months on the lees. The wine was bottled without any finings and minimal filtration.
